"High Wind in Jamaica" by Richard Hughes transports listeners to a world of adventure and intrigue, where the lives of children take unexpected turns amidst the backdrop of the Caribbean. This captivating tale explores themes of innocence, freedom, and the complexities of human nature, making it a timeless narrative that resonates with audiences today. The story's enduring appeal lies in its ability to reflect on the juxtaposition of childhood imagination and the harsh realities of life, inviting listeners to ponder the loss of innocence and the adventure that lies beyond the horizon.
